
Paperback
Published 30 Sep 2014
Save $6.88
- RRP $45.05
- $38.17
7 results
$6.88off
Paperback
Published 30 Sep 2014
Save $6.88
Paperback
Published 30 May 2007
$21.80off
Hardback
Published 13 Jan 2017
Save $21.80
Paperback
Published 01 Jan 2008
Paperback
Published 24 Apr 2019
Book
Published 01 Jan 2005
Book
Published 01 Jan 2005